
German Chancellor Angela Merkel urged authorities to accelerate the deportation of foreigners who are denied asylum.
"The most important thing in the coming months is repatriation, repatriation and once more, repatriation," Merkel told the conservative members of parliament.
Interior Minister Thomas de Maiziere told a cabinet meeting on Wednesday that 21,000 people had been repatriated last year and 35,000 in the first seven months of this year. He wants to repatriate at least 100,000 this year.
